Celebrating Canada's 150th anniversary
Peter Kent, MP announces launch of Canada 150 Community Infrastructure Program

THORNHILL - “On behalf of Prime Minister Stephen Harper, I am pleased to announce the new Canada 150 Community Infrastructure Program, which will provide significant support for existing community and cultural infrastructure in our riding and across the country as a way to celebrate Canada’s 150th anniversary of Confederation”.
The Canada 150 Community Infrastructure Program provides funding for the rehabilitation, renovation and expansion of existing community infrastructure assets that are non-commercial in nature.
The Federal Economic Development Agency for Southern Ontario (FedDev Ontario) is delivering the program in southern Ontario with an allocation of $44.4 million over two years.

The Canada 150 Community Infrastructure Program provides $150 million nationally over two years to support the rehabilitation, renovation and expansion of existing community infrastructure.
Examples of eligible projects under the program include:
- expansions such as new entrances and ramps to improve accessibility to a facility;
- replacing windows and doors in a community centre to improve energy efficiency;
- upgrading heating, cooling or electrical systems to meet safety standards;
- adding a roof or lighting to an outdoor rink; and
- extending a trail or bike path by no more than 50 percent of its existing length.
